What is Cartflows, and Who Is It For?

Launched in November 2018, CartFlows was developed by Adam Preiser, the creator of the Astra theme, and Sujay Pawar, co-founder of Brainstorm Force.
Their goal was to address the limitations of WooCommerce’s default checkout process by providing a more customizable and conversion-optimized solution.
Cartflows is a sales funnel builder designed specifically for WooCommerce users. It enables you to create customizable checkout pages, upsells, downsells, and thank-you pages, all designed to optimize your customer journey and increase conversions.

Pricing of Cartflows

Plan | Annual Price | Ideal For | Key Features |
---|---|---|---|
Free Version | $0 | Beginners or small stores | |
Starter | $69/year | Stores upgrading their checkout experience | |
Plus | $189/year | Stores aiming to increase average order value | |
Pro | $299/year | Stores looking to maximize revenue and automate | |
Pro – Lifetime | $999 (one-time) | Users preferring a one-time payment for lifetime access |

Core Features of Cartflows

Here are some of the most powerful features that Cartflows offers:
1. Customizable Sales Funnels
Cartflows allows you to create complete sales funnels for your products. Whether you’re offering a single product or a suite of products, you can design a custom flow with multiple pages, including:
- Landing pages
- Checkout pages
- Upsell/Downsell pages
- Thank-you pages
This feature ensures your customers are guided through a seamless buying experience.
2. One-Click Upsells and Downsells
Increase your average order value (AOV) by offering one-click upsells and downsells during the checkout process. You can easily set up these offers for additional products or services that complement your main product. These upsell features help you maximize your revenue without needing to create a complicated marketing funnel.
3. Order Bumps
Order bumps allow you to add a simple checkbox to your checkout page, encouraging customers to add additional products at a discounted price. It’s a proven way to increase sales with minimal effort.
4. Pre-Built Funnel Templates
For those who don’t have the time or resources to design funnels from scratch, Cartflows offers a variety of pre-built funnel templates. These templates cover different types of funnels, such as:
- Product launch funnels
- Webinar funnels
- Free + shipping funnels
- Special offer funnels
Each template is fully customizable, allowing you to tailor it to fit your brand’s specific needs.
5. Customizable Checkout Pages
The checkout page is one of the most critical pages in any sales funnel. With Cartflows, you can fully customize your WooCommerce checkout page to make it look and feel the way you want. Add custom fields, remove unnecessary ones, and design the page to improve user experience and increase conversions.
6. Conditional Logic
With conditional logic, you can create rules that determine which page or offer a customer sees based on their previous actions or purchase history. This feature is powerful for creating personalized shopping experiences that increase conversions.
7. Integration with Popular Payment Gateways
Cartflows integrates with popular payment gateways like PayPal, Stripe, and WooCommerce Payments, ensuring a seamless transaction process. This makes it easy for customers to make payments and for you to manage transactions.
8. Cart Abandonment Recovery
With Cartflows, you can send automated follow-up emails to customers who abandon their carts. This feature ensures that you don’t lose out on potential sales and helps recover abandoned carts effectively.
9. A/B Testing
With A/B testing, you can experiment with different funnel designs and layouts to see which one performs better. Cartflows makes it easy to test different variations of your funnels and optimize them for maximum conversions.
10. Analytics and Reporting
To help you track the success of your funnels, Cartflows provides detailed analytics and reporting. You can see how many people are going through your funnels, where they’re dropping off, and how much revenue you’re generating.

3 Best Alternatives to Cartflows
Here are three alternatives to Cartflows, although Cartflows stands out due to its WooCommerce focus and ease of use.
1. WooFunnels

- Overview: WooFunnels offers similar features, including a funnel builder and upsell integrations. However, it’s more focused on creating marketing automation sequences.
- Pricing: Starts at $99/year.
- Why Cartflows is Better: Cartflows offers more flexible design options and integration with a wider range of payment gateways.
2. ThriveCart

- Overview: ThriveCart is a standalone shopping cart and funnel builder. It’s suitable for creators who want more control over their checkout process.
- Pricing: Starts at $495 (one-time payment).
- Why Cartflows is Better: Cartflows integrates directly with WooCommerce, making it the better choice for WooCommerce users.
3. ClickFunnels

- Overview: ClickFunnels is an all-in-one funnel builder that works well for marketers in various niches.
- Pricing: Starts at $97/month.
- Why Cartflows is Better: Cartflows offers a more WooCommerce-centric solution, while ClickFunnels can feel restrictive for WooCommerce users.
